Job Summary We are seeking an experienced Epic Revenue Cycle Claims Subject Matter Expert (SME) to support a large-scale healthcare technology initiative. This consultant will provide deep expertise in Epic Revenue Cycle claims management processes, with a particular focus on claims generation, claim edits, claim reconciliation, and complex claim splitting workflows. The ideal candidate is a highly skilled Epic Revenue Cycle professional with extensive experience resolving claims-related challenges, optimizing claims workflows, and supporting healthcare organizations through revenue cycle transformation and operational improvement initiatives.

Assignment Details: Initial 6-month contract with likelihood of extensions Fully remote Immediate need for an experienced claims expert Opportunity to support a large healthcare organization through critical revenue cycle initiatives

Key Responsibilities Serve as the primary subject matter expert for Epic Revenue Cycle claims workflows and processes. Analyze existing claims processes and identify opportunities for optimization and improved reimbursement outcomes. Provide expertise in complex claims management, including claim splitting, claim edits, billing workflows, and claims resolution. Support the design, configuration, validation, and optimization of Epic Revenue Cycle functionality related to claims processing. Partner with revenue cycle leadership, billing teams, operational stakeholders, and technical teams to address claims challenges and system enhancements. Investigate, troubleshoot, and resolve claims processing issues, denials, edits, and workflow inefficiencies. Review claims data, identify root causes of issues, and recommend corrective actions. Support testing activities, including unit testing, integrated testing, user acceptance testing, and workflow validation. Develop and maintain documentation for claims workflows, business requirements, configurations, and process improvements. Provide guidance and best practices related to claims management, reimbursement workflows, and revenue cycle operations. Assist with go-live support, stabilization efforts, and post-implementation optimization activities.

Required Qualifications Minimum of 5 years of Epic Revenue Cycle experience. Extensive hands-on experience with Epic claims management and billing workflows. Deep expertise in claim splitting, claim edits, claims reconciliation, and claims processing operations. Strong understanding of healthcare reimbursement methodologies and revenue cycle best practices. Experience identifying and resolving denials, billing issues, and revenue cycle workflow challenges. Experience gathering requirements and translating operational needs into system solutions. Strong analytical, troubleshooting, and problem-solving skills. Excellent communication and stakeholder management abilities. Experience working with large healthcare organizations and complex revenue cycle environments.

Preferred Qualifications Epic Resolute Hospital Billing (HB) and/or Professional Billing (PB) Certification. Epic Claims Certification preferred. Experience supporting Epic implementations, upgrades, optimizations, or revenue cycle transformation initiatives. Experience with revenue integrity, denial management, and reimbursement optimization. Consulting experience preferred. Experience supporting enterprise healthcare systems with high claims volume.
